将n张格式合并为一个
所以我有这些表:(非空数据== …)
表A:
DATE | DATA 01-07-2012 | ... 02-07-2012 | ... 03-07-2012 | ... 05-07-2012 | ...
表B:
DATE | DATA 02-07-2012 | ... 04-07-2012 | ...
表C:
DATE | DATA 01-07-2012 | ...
等等
我想将它们合并成以下内容:
SheetOfMyDream:(每天)
DATE | DATA FROM A | DATE FROM B | DATE FROM C | etc. 01-07-2012 | ... | empty | ... 02-07-2012 | ... | ... | empty 03-07-2012 | ... | empty | empty 04-07-2012 | empty | ... | empty 05-07-2012 | ... | empty | empty ...
感谢您的时间和帮助! 祝你今天愉快!
=LEFT(ADDRESS(1;COLUMN()-1;2);1+(COLUMN()-1>26))
会告诉你你在B
行是指“A”表。 只适用于ZZ
。 如果您保留工作表名称,您可以将其replace为B$1
。
="'"& LEFT(ADDRESS(1;COLUMN()-1;2);1+(COLUMN()-1>26)) &"'!"
参考工作表本身( 'A'!
),和
=VLOOKUP($A2;INDIRECT( "'"& LEFT(ADDRESS(1;COLUMN()-1;2);1+(COLUMN()-1>26)) &"'!" & "A:B");2;FALSE)
完成它。
注:我的系统分隔符是“;”,处理它。